Letter to the Editor—Consent

Paiton Webster, PSU student 

Consent is permission for something to happen or an agreement to do something. Consent is a huge topic for college students these days. Rape and sexual violence has been an issue in our society forever. There are many women in my life that have been raped or sexually assaulted. According to http://www.rainn.org: https://www.rainn.org/statistics “Every 73 seconds an American is sexually assaulted. And every 9 minutes, that victim is a child.” Why don’t we try to change that.  

I believe that by teaching children about consent and having them practice it on a daily basis would help reduce these statistics. I’d like to encourage students to learn more about consent and how they could help with this issue by teaching their children or future children about consent and why it’s so important.  

According to http://www.marketwatch.com.., “This is just the latest study to show sex education programs that put an emphasis on consent and healthy sexual relationships could help reduce the rate of sexual violence amongst young adults.” 

Rape and sexual assault have been an issue for far too long. As the next generation of parents and teachers, let’s try to lower the statistics. Girls shouldn’t be scared to walk home alone at night. Let’s help educate the children in our lives about consent and how to practice it.
